Introduction
Finding love in the digital age has become much easier with the rise of online dating apps and websites. However, meeting someone in person for the first time can be nerve-wracking. In this article, we will provide you with some helpful tips to make your first meeting successful and enjoyable.
Choose a Safe Meeting Place
Your safety should be your top priority when meeting someone for the first time. Pick a public place that is well-lit and has plenty of people around, like a coffee shop or a restaurant. Avoid secluded areas or someone's home.
Be Honest and Clear About Your Expectations
Before the first meeting, it's crucial to communicate your expectations and intentions with your date. Be honest about what you're looking for, whether it's a serious relationship or just a casual date. This will help avoid any misunderstandings or disappointments.
Be Yourself
It's essential to be true to yourself and not pretend to be someone you're not. Don't try to impress your date by pretending to have interests that you don't have. Be proud of who you are and embrace your uniqueness.
Dress Appropriately
First impressions matter, so make sure you dress appropriately for the occasion. Dress in a way that makes you feel comfortable and confident. Avoid wearing anything too revealing or inappropriate for the location.
Keep the Conversation Flowing
It's natural to feel nervous during the first meeting, but try to keep the conversation flowing. Ask questions and listen to their responses. Avoid talking about controversial topics, like politics or religion, and stick to lighter subjects like hobbies or travel.
Put Your Phone Away
Putting your phone away during the first meeting shows that you're interested and respectful of your date's time. It's important to give them your undivided attention and avoid any distractions.
Be Respectful
Being respectful is essential during the first meeting. Be polite and courteous, and avoid any inappropriate or offensive behavior. Respect your date's boundaries and don't pressure them into doing anything they're not comfortable with.
Stay Safe
If you feel uncomfortable or unsafe during the first meeting, it's okay to leave. Trust your instincts and prioritize your safety. You can always reschedule for another time or find someone else to date.
Follow Up
After the first meeting, it's essential to follow up with your date. Send a text or message to thank them for the time and express your interest in seeing them again. If you're not interested, be honest and respectful in your communication.
